International Treaty on Pollutant Releases To Require Reporting for Internet Register

An international treaty requiring public disclosure of polluting activities by industry, agriculture, and other sectors will go into effect in October, a U.N. agency said July 17.rnThe Protocol on Pollutant Release and Transfer Registers will enter into force Oct. 8 after France became the 17th country to ratify the protocol, the U.N. Economic Commission for Europe (UNECE) said.rnDespite falling under the aegis of UNECE, both the protocol and the underlying the Aarhus Convention are open to all U.N. members, including non-European nations. At this stage, however, no country outside Europe has signed or ratified the protocol, including the United States.
